Tiny details continue to slowly emerge in the case of Mishelle Silva the operator of a BDSM themed website who has faced harassment by the local police. The anonymous letter that supposedly started their investigation pointed the Enfield cops at Shilva’s website:
The website said that Silva, or Empress M, had a place named “The Fortress” in Central Connecticut. The website describes two dungeons: one with a stockade and cage; and a medical room fully stocked with supplies, cage/medical table and a sissy wardrobe rack, the warrant said.
The website also contained pictures of Silva performing sexual acts on an individual, the warrant said.
“It is clear that [bondage and discipline] practitioners can receive sexual gratification for a fee as a fully developed rate structure exists,” police said in the warrant.
